Industries' Descriptions

@Medical/Nursing Services (+3.47% weekly)

The medical/nursing services includes companies that provide medical-related services such as ambulance services, dialysis centers, respiratory therapy, blood testing and rehabilitation services. DaVita Inc., Chemed Corporation and Guardant Health, Inc. are examples of companies in this industry.

FUNDAMENTALS
Fundamentals
SEM($3.87B) has a higher market cap than MD($819M). SEM has higher P/E ratio than MD: SEM (15.57) vs MD (7.98). MD YTD gains are higher at: -4.726 vs. SEM (-11.739). SEM has higher annual earnings (EBITDA): 790M vs. MD (29.9M). MD has more cash in the bank: 178M vs. SEM (143M). MD has less debt than SEM: MD (702M) vs SEM (4.96B). SEM has higher revenues than MD: SEM (6.66B) vs MD (2B).
